Pharmacy2U Logo

Pharmacy2U

Senior Full Stack Engineer

Posted 3 Hours Ago
Be an Early Applicant
In-Office
Perivale, Ealing, Greater London, England, GBR
Senior level
In-Office
Perivale, Ealing, Greater London, England, GBR
Senior level
The Senior Full Stack Engineer will develop a new single-platform solution, design APIs, enhance technology stacks, and review code while mentoring junior engineers.
The summary above was generated by AI

Role:                                    Senior Full Stack Engineer

Location:                             We operate a hybrid schedule, meaning 2-3 days a week in the office based at Thorpe Park, Leeds OR Perivale. 

Salary:                                 £ DOE plus extensive benefits

Contract type:                    Permanent

Employment type:             Full time

Working hours:                  We work on a core hours principle. Our core hours are 09:30 - 16:00; you can work around these to suit you!

Do you want to work for the nation’s largest online pharmacy ensuring excellence for all our patients? We’re a market leader in the pharmacy world, with 25 years’ experience, helping over 1.8 million patients in England manage their NHS prescriptions from request through to delivery.  We are Great Place to Work certified as we consider colleague experience a top priority every day, and as a certified B Corp we also meet high standards of social and environmental responsibility. Our people are fundamental to our success and ensuring we achieve our vision to be a world leading, patient-centric digital healthcare provider. We are committed to continuing to develop a positive, open and honest working environment for all.

Our tech teams keep us running 24/7 to make sure all our patients get world class service. To support that, this role may include participation in an out-of-hours rota as required by the business. We operate fair scheduling process as well as additional compensation for all on call periods.

This role offers a hands‑on opportunity to develop technical expertise within a collaborative and supportive environment. Working alongside experienced data professionals, the role contributes to the design, development, and enhancement of scalable, well‑governed data platforms that support organisational growth. The focus is on the safe, efficient delivery and continuous improvement of both new and existing data solutions.


Why you’ll love working with us

We believe great people deserve great support. That’s why we offer a benefits package designed to look after your health, finances, career and life outside work.

Financial security & rewards

·        Competitive contributory pension

·        Occupational sick pay

·        Long-service awards and refer-a-friend bonuses

·        Professional registration fees covered (GPhC, NMC, CIPD and more)

·        Cycle to Work and Green Car schemes (subject to eligibility)

Family-friendly

·        Enhanced maternity and paternity pay

·        Flexible hybrid working to help balance work and home life

Health & wellbeing

·        Private healthcare insurance at discounted rates (Aviva)

·        Employee Assistance Programme and in-house mental health support

·        Access to discounted gym memberships via Blue Light Card and benefits schemes

·        Regular health and wellbeing initiatives

Career growth

·        Strong commitment to CPD, training and professional development

Time off & flexibility

·        25 days’ annual leave, increasing with service

·        Buy and sell holiday scheme

Everyday perks & exclusive discounts

·        Blue Light Card and employee discount platform

·        Exclusive discounts at The Springs, Leeds

·        25% off health & beauty purchases

·        25% off Pharmacy2U Private Online Doctor services

Culture & community

·        Regular social events throughout the year


What you’ll be doing?

·        Work as part of a team of 5–10 software engineers to develop a new and improved single‑platform solution

·        Develop components for use by key stakeholders across the business, supporting scoping activities and understanding requirements provided by the product function

·        Leverage AI tooling such as GitHub Copilot and large language models to enhance delivery capability

·        Contribute to the transition to the strategic technology stack and support the migration away from legacy applications

·        Review and help shape the technical direction of products through code reviews, suggesting improvements and supporting the development of junior engineers


Who are we looking for?

·        Experience working with .NET (6 / 8 / 10)

·        Strong knowledge of Microsoft SQL

·        Experience working in large, complex systems

·        Experience working in an Agile delivery environment

·        Experience designing and building APIs

·        Experience with React

·        Experience using TypeScript

·        Experience with Next.js

·        Strong testing mindset, including unit and end‑to‑end testing

·        Experience with API integration, including REST and GraphQL

·        Good security awareness, including client‑side and server‑side considerations

·        Ability to work as a self‑sufficient problem solver, investigating and resolving issues independently


What happens next?

Please click apply and if we think you are a good match, we will be in touch to arrange an interview.

Applicants must prove they have the right to live in the UK.

All successful applicants will be required to undergo a DBS check.

Unsolicited agency applications will be treated as a gift.

#LI-OW1


Top Skills

.Net
GraphQL
Microsoft Sql
Next.Js
React
Rest
Typescript

Similar Jobs

3 Days Ago
Hybrid
London, Greater London, England, GBR
Senior level
Senior level
Fintech • Mobile • Payments • Software • Financial Services
The Full Stack Engineer will work on the Dynamic Flow framework, helping to build and support cross-platform features, mentor engineers, and improve developer experiences.
Top Skills: JavaKotlinReactSpring FrameworkTypescript
6 Days Ago
In-Office
London, Greater London, England, GBR
Senior level
Senior level
Fintech • Information Technology • Financial Services
This role involves designing and implementing scalable microservices, mentoring junior developers, and integrating AI technologies within financial applications.
Top Skills: Ai ToolingDockerHibernateJavaJavaScriptKafkaKubernetesReactSpring BootTypescript
3 Days Ago
Hybrid
London, Greater London, England, GBR
Senior level
Senior level
Artificial Intelligence • HR Tech • Productivity • Software
Lead development of a sophisticated editor interface, focusing on performance-critical rendering for multimodal AI datasets while collaborating with a high-performing team.
Top Skills: PythonReactRustTypescriptWebgl

What you need to know about the London Tech Scene

London isn't just a hub for established businesses; it's also a nursery for innovation. Boasting one of the most recognized fintech ecosystems in Europe, attracting billions in investments each year, London's success has made it a go-to destination for startups looking to make their mark. Top U.K. companies like Hoptin, Moneybox and Marshmallow have already made the city their base — yet fintech is just the beginning. From healthtech to renewable energy to cybersecurity and beyond, the city's startups are breaking new ground across a range of industries.

Sign up now Access later

Create Free Account

Please log in or sign up to report this job.

Create Free Account